Transaction 0899474837296986e927d3fd211bac0bfa18dd19eb8f5d4489b1a50904bc796a
1 Input
1 Output
-
0899474837296986e927d3fd211bac0bfa18dd19eb8f5d4489b1a50904bc796a:0
- value
- 1288606
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 08ba5c04ac3ae99ffda6016560508975093f8670 OP_EQUAL
- address
- 32VAaZRBMuWCUTDJbYDWDoNPFSDHoGBS9d